Output 50dca4595211725414ebdbf761d6c0c4d29dc83df0d9cb63088868adfe481dbb:6

value
1154648
script pubkey
OP_0 OP_PUSHBYTES_32 202c9e37ad3b37c0d859afba8b5d622bd67a349ef4a12460d81e6e1ecb62c357
address
bc1qyqkfudad8vmupkze47agkhtz90t85dy77jsjgcxcrehpajmzcdtsgmelvx
transaction
50dca4595211725414ebdbf761d6c0c4d29dc83df0d9cb63088868adfe481dbb
confirmations
107536
spent
true